Altered functional connectivity of the default mode network by glucose loading in young, healthy participants.

Kenji IshibashiKeita SakuraiKeigo ShimojiAya M TokumaruKenji Ishii
Published in: BMC neuroscience (2018)
Together with previous findings, the present results suggest that decreased functional connectivity of the DMN is possibly responsible for reduced PC/PCC neuronal activity in healthy individuals with increased plasma glucose levels.
